Growth Factors of green technology and sustainability Market
The global green technology and sustainability market is witnessing an impressive growth trajectory, driven by increasing environmental concerns, technological advancements, and rising governmental support. Valued at USD 25.44 billion in 2025, the market is projected to grow to USD 31.05 billion in 2026 and further reach USD 140.03 billion by 2034, reflecting a robust CAGR of 20.70% during the forecast period. North America dominated the global landscape in 2025, capturing 34.40% of the market share.
Green technologies and sustainability solutions aim to secure natural resources, mitigate environmental damage from human activity, and promote sustainable development. The increasing integration of emerging technologies, such as generative AI, advanced analytics, the Internet of Things (IoT), blockchain, cloud computing, and cybersecurity, has significantly strengthened the adoption of green solutions across industries.
Market Growth Drivers
1. Technological Integration:
The adoption of generative AI has accelerated innovations in sustainability. In 2023, YvesBlue, an ESG-as-a-Service platform, successfully integrated generative AI into ESG solutions, enabling better data collection, analysis, and reporting. Similarly, Schneider Electric partnered with Microsoft Azure OpenAI in November 2023 to enhance operational efficiency and sustainability tools through AI.
2. Government and Private Sector Initiatives:
Several countries have implemented policies to support a climate-resilient future. India's National Action Plan on Climate Change includes eight key goals, ranging from energy efficiency to sustainable agriculture. By 2030, India aims to minimize carbon emissions by 1 billion tons, achieve 500 GW of non-fossil fuel energy, and source at least 50% of energy needs via renewables, moving towards its net-zero target by 2070. Such initiatives are contributing to accelerated market adoption.
3. IoT Deployment:
The Internet of Things plays a critical role in green technology, enabling sensor-driven solutions that reduce human intervention and optimize energy usage. IoT-based solutions, often referred to as the Green Internet of Things (G-IoT), reduce emissions and operational costs. GSMA Intelligence projects global IoT connections to reach 24 billion by 2025, up from 13.1 billion in 2020, indicating significant market potential.
Restraining Factors
Despite growth, the high cost of green technology solutions remains a major challenge. Advanced sensors, RFID systems, PCR-based biosensors, and other eco-friendly devices often require substantial initial investment. Deployment success also depends on geographic factors, infrastructure availability, and workforce capabilities, which may limit adoption in certain regions.
Market Segmentation
By Component:
- Solutions dominated in 2026, holding 72.20% of the market, driven by consumer preference for environmentally conscious technologies and government incentives.
- Services are projected to grow rapidly due to increasing demand for ESG advisory, consulting, and sustainability services.
By Deployment:
- Cloud solutions held 59.50% of the market share in 2026, favored for energy efficiency and reduced hardware requirements.
- On-premise solutions are expected to grow at a CAGR of 19.70% during 2024-2032, as organizations seek real-time energy, water, and emission monitoring.
By Enterprise Type:
- Large enterprises held 54.89% of market share in 2026, leveraging green tech to meet sustainability goals like net-zero carbon and zero liquid discharge.
- SMEs are expected to grow at the highest CAGR of 23.87%, reflecting rising sustainability initiatives in smaller organizations.
By Implemented Technology:
- IoT captured 36.02% of the market in 2026, driven by smart devices and real-time energy optimization.
- AI and analytics are projected to grow at a CAGR of 24.70%, aiding in carbon footprint analysis, environmental monitoring, and regulatory compliance.
By Application:
- Green building dominated in 2023, holding 18.89% of the market, with increasing demand for sustainable construction technologies.
- Crop monitoring is expected to grow at CAGR 25.80%, driven by precision agriculture and climate-responsive farming practices.
Regional Insights
North America:
- Market size: USD 8.75 billion in 2025, USD 10.46 billion in 2026
- Key drivers: Government incentives (e.g., U.S. Inflation Reduction Act, August 2022) and corporate sustainability initiatives.
Europe:
- Market size: USD 7.16 billion in 2025, USD 8.82 billion in 2026
- Growth moderated due to comparatively lower investments than the U.S. Germany and the U.K. are notable contributors.
Asia Pacific:
- Market size: USD 4.68 billion in 2025, USD 5.49 billion in 2026
- Rapid growth expected due to smart city projects, renewable energy adoption, and electric vehicle demand. China and India are leading regional markets.
Middle East & Africa:
- Market size: USD 1.67 billion in 2025, USD 1.94 billion in 2026
- Moderate growth, supported by GCC initiatives and environmental awareness campaigns.
Latin America:
- Market size: USD 1.26 billion in 2025, USD 1.45 billion in 2026
- Increasing focus on sustainable agriculture and renewable energy investments.
